There are more than you'd think. Dolph Lundgren, for example, has a masters in chemical engineering.

Brian May of Queen has a PhD in astrophysics. His thesis was titled "A Survey of Radial Velocities in the Zodiacal Dust Cloud".

Author Michael Crichton, Monty Python member Graham Chapman, director George Miller, comedian Ken Jeong, and rap musician PJ Sin Suela all earned medical degrees.

Reminds me of how it always used to blow people's minds that the lead singer of The Offspring had a Masters degree (in Molecular Biology). He's actually upgraded it to a PhD since then.

His thesis was " Discovery of mature microRNA sequences within the protein-coding regions of global HIV-1 genomes: predictions of novel mechanisms for viral infection and pathogenicity ". And he's published a paper called " Identification of Human MicroRNA-Like Sequences Embedded within the Protein-Encoding Genes of the Human Immunodeficiency Virus ".
